Output df30c24a048773943917c62be1a08541aaae98cf440916e5127e7c3f359e104e:6

value
66193
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cd0f37d3126900d51f1b756b26189311d7edf31 OP_EQUALVERIFY OP_CHECKSIG
address
181AfkyB2YoWKCiwiThuJhZAgrcPH2ToF5
transaction
df30c24a048773943917c62be1a08541aaae98cf440916e5127e7c3f359e104e
spent
false